    I bought on 2/2023 an INOGEN G5. I, also, purchased the Lifetime Warranty on this Product all for $3991.00. On 1/18/2025 this Product stopped producing Oxygen. I called Customer Service and was told that a new Unit would be shipped out to me. Given that I have COPD, I needed this to happen as soon as possible. Yesterday, 1/21/2024 I was called and informed that a 'replacement' unit would be shipped. I was, also, told that the Column change is supposed to be done every 12 to 18 months. I explained that I was never told this information. She said, 'she couldn't go back, just forward'. REALLY. She told me that on page 8 of the Manual it states that the columns need to be changed. At no point in my manual on page 8 does it state this information. On pages 20 through 22, it shows you how to change the columns, BUT again, it does not state that the columns must be changed every 12 to 18 months for $118.00. I believe information was not explained (and withheld) at point of sale. I, also, believe that Inogen in more interested in the sale than supporting the products they sell.
